+ CHANGELOG.md view
@@ -0,0 +1,13 @@+# Changelog++## 0.29++* Add multi-delete handler. It is used on a DELETE to+  `/<resource>/<id>/` and is derived from the single delete handler.+* Don't put `Cache-Control: private` header on served files. This way+  they can be cached by public proxies, e.g. cloudfront.+* Add `Show` instances for `Header`, `Param` and `Dict`.+* Renamed `mkMultiPutHandler` to `mkMultiHandler` in+  `Rest.Driver.Routing`.+* Explicit exports in `Rest.Driver.Routing`, removing a lot of+  private functions from the public interface.
